以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://weistock.com/bbs/index.asp)
--  公式模型编写问题提交  (http://weistock.com/bbs/list.asp?boardid=4)
----  由于进场条件不同,所以出场条件也不同  (http://weistock.com/bbs/dispbbs.asp?boardid=4&id=87286)

--  作者:AK之王
--  发布时间:2015/11/13 22:23:19
--  由于进场条件不同,所以出场条件也不同
一个策略中,例如以MACD指标为例,如果我想在指标死叉和金叉时都可能会买进(股票),但死叉时买进的跟金叉时买进的止盈止损条件不一样,这样可以实现吗 ?怎么实现?金字塔自带的系统中,有类似这样的吗,由于进场条件不同,所以出场条件也不同。
--  作者:jinzhe
--  发布时间:2015/11/16 8:54:08
--  

用全局变量来记录下单条件,比如

variable:n=0;

if 开多条件1 and n=0 and holding=0 then begin

    buy.......;

    n:=1;

end

 

if 开多条件2 and n=0 and holding=0 then begin

    buy.......;

    n:=2;

end

 

if 开多条件3 and n=0 and holding=0 then begin

    buy.......;

    n:=3;

end

 

就这样的,N=1表示是开多条件1开的,N=2表示是开多条件2开的,N=3表示是开多条件3开的

只需要在平仓的时候多加一句N=0即可


--  作者:AK之王
--  发布时间:2015/11/16 9:50:15
--  
谢谢!明白了